About

James Weisberg holds an Airline Transport Pilot Certificate and is a Certified Flight Instructor for single and multi-engine airplanes and for the Instrument Rating (CFI-A; CFI-I and CFI-ME (multi-engine). As a part-time faculty member of the UAB School of Medicine; he understands and appreciates the balancing act of career and flying. James received his private pilot certificate over 30 years ago as a high-school senior followed by his Instrument Rating and Commercial Certificate about 10 years later. He earned his CFI and multi-engine ratings in 2000; achieving a life-long goal of turning a hobby into part-time career. James combines his expertise in human behavior with a focus on ADM (Aeronautical Decision Making) and pilot judgment. He has done spin and upset training with the late William K.
